Cuvaison, Chardonnay, 2006


We had my aunt and uncle over, and they like a good Chardonnay. However, and despite the volume of wine I drink, I really don't drink all that much white wine, let alone Chardonnay. So this wine was recommended by a guy at Zupan's.
And it turned out to be very interesting and intriguing. Right as you take a sip, it's sweet. But then as you taste and swallow, the wine goes totally dry. It was almost as if I had sugared the rim of my glass (well, almost). I really liked this aspect of the wine even though I don't like sweet wines (other than desert wines).
The nose was like a hay or a grass at first. And later, the nose was like smelling a fresh head of crisp lettuce. There was a salad in there! There was lime, and cilantro. And then, right at the end was this spicy bite -- like a hint of cayenne.
